The median household income in Indio Hills, CA is $48,988, which is 33.1% below the national average of $73,224. Per capita income is $23,370. The poverty rate of 4.0% is lower than the CA state average of 13.0%. The Gini index of income inequality is 0.3328, where 0 represents perfect equality and 1 represents maximum inequality. The unemployment rate is 22.1%, compared to the state average of 7.6%. 0.0%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The average commute time is 16 minutes, with 42.5% working from home.
